У меня есть ListView, в котором каждая строка содержит TextView и EditText. Я считаю, что я не могу получить многострочное с этим EditText. Что бы я ни набрал, строка не переносится на следующую строку. Кроме того, на программной клавиатуре не отображается клавиша «Ввод», а клавиша «Готово».
Если я копирую блок за пределы ListView, он работает как многострочный. Но это не работает внутри ListView.
Буду признателен, если кто-нибудь сможет пролить свет. Спасибо!
Моя строка ListView имеет такой макет:
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:orientation="horizontal">
<TextView
android:layout_width="140dp"
android:layout_height="fill_parent"
android:gravity="center_vertical|right"
android:paddingLeft="3dp"
android:paddingRight="5dp"
android:id="@+id/listitem_maindesc"
android:textColor="#000000"
android:textSize="16sp"></TextView>
<EditText
android:id="@+id/listitem_entry"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:textSize="16sp"
android:singleLine="false"
android:lines="3"
android:minLines="3"
android:inputType="textMultiLine"
/>
</LinearLayout>